FPGAs Microchip Technology A40MX04-VQG80A Overview
The A40MX04-VQG80A from Microchip Technology is a highly versatile and efficient Field Programmable Gate Array (FPGA) designed for robust digital circuit configuration. This FPGA is optimized for a wide array of applications, from complex digital signal processing to general purpose high-speed logic control. With an integrated set of features aimed at reducing power consumption while maximizing performance, the A40MX04-VQG80A stands out as an ideal solution for designers looking to harness FPGA technology for cutting-edge electronic developments. Integrating this device into your projects guarantees a balance between cost-efficiency and high performance, making it a preferred choice for industry professionals.
A40MX04-VQG80A Features
This FPGA model boasts a compact 80VQFP (Very Thin Quad Flat Package) that houses 69 user I/O pins, providing ample flexibility for various design requirements. The A40MX04-VQG80A supports a wide range of design configurations, enabled by its scalable architecture that allows for low-power yet high-performance setups. The device is also characterized by its robustness and adaptability, ensuring it can be integrated into both new designs and legacy systems requiring an upgrade in capabilities.
